آیا میدانید S.M.A.R.T چیست؟
SMART به یک فناوری در ذخیرهسازی دادهها در حافظه دائمی کامپیوتر اشاره دارد که با استفاده از این تکنولوژی، دستگاه قادر خواهد بود به صورت خودکار عملکرد دیسک را بررسی کرده و در صورت شناسایی هرگونه خطا و نقص، آن را به کاربر اعلام کند. در اصل اسمارت تا قبل از وقوع مشکلات جدی روی دیسک، از طریق هشدارهایی، وضعیت دیسک را به کاربر اعلام میکند.
S.M.A.R.T یک سیستم نظارتی است که از سال 1992 توسعه یافته و در اکثر هارددیسکها و SSDهای مدرن تعبیه شده است و مخفف عبارت Self-Monitoring Analysis and Reporting Technology میباشد که به یک فناوری در ذخیرهسازی دادهها در حافظه دائمی کامپیوتر اشاره دارد. با استفاده از این تکنولوژی، دستگاه قادر خواهد بود به صورت خودکار عملکرد دیسک را بررسی کرده و در صورت شناسایی هرگونه خطا و نقص، آن را به کاربر اعلام کند. در اصل اسمارت تا قبل از وقوع مشکلات جدی روی دیسک، از طریق هشدارهایی، وضعیت دیسک را به کاربر اعلام مینماید. گزارشاتی که از طریق پروتکل اسمارت استخراج میشود شامل ویژگیها و پارامترهایی است که کم و زیاد شدن مقادیر آنها به بررسی وضعیت دیسکها کمک میکند. مانند اطلاعات مرتبط با میزان کارکرد و خطاهای داخلی دیسک، اطلاعات مربوط به کش داخلی دیسک و همچنین حاوی اطلاعاتی چون ظرفیت، نوع برند، شماره سریال، اندازه بلوک منطقی و ... است. خروجی گزارشات در دیسکهای SATA و SAS نیز متفاوت است.
برای استفاده از دستورات اسمارت میتوانیم smartmontools را نصب کنیم. از Smartmontools میتوان در ویندوز، لینوکس، macOS و سایر سیستم عاملها برای خواندن و تجزیه و تحلیل دادههای SMART از هارد دیسک ها، دیسک های حالت جامد (SSD) و سایر دستگاههای ذخیرهسازی استفاده کرد. این بسته شامل چندین ابزار خط فرمان، مانند smartctl و smartd است که میتواند اطلاعات دقیقی درباره سلامت درایو، از جمله نرخ خطا، دما و ... به ما بدهد. به طور کلی، Smartmontools یک روش قدرتمند و انعطافپذیر برای مدیریت و نظارت بر سلامت دستگاههای ذخیرهسازی شما ارائه میکند.
نمونه هایی از دستورات مربوط به نصب، استفاده از SMART و خروجی SMART در تصاویر زیر دیده می شود.



